Here is a patch with just the socket and socketpair changes which uses a new SOCK_CLOEXEC flag. I started the flags at the high end (ignoring the sign bit) to avoid collisions. accept() is not changed in this patch.
#include <fcntl.h> #include <stdio.h> #include <unistd.h> #include <netinet/in.h> #include <sys/socket.h> #include <sys/syscall.h>
#define SOCK_CLOEXEC 0x40000000
#define PORT 57392
int main (void) { int status = 0; int s; int sp[2];
s = socket (PF_UNIX, SOCK_STREAM, 0);
if (s < 0) { puts ("socket failed"); status = 1; } else { int fl = fcntl(s, F_GETFD); if ((fl & FD_CLOEXEC) != 0) { puts ("socket did set CLOEXEC"); status = 1; }
close (s); }
s = socket (PF_UNIX, SOCK_STREAM|SOCK_CLOEXEC, 0);
if (s < 0) { puts ("socket(SOCK_CLOEXEC) failed"); status = 1; } else { int fl = fcntl(s, F_GETFD); if ((fl & FD_CLOEXEC) == 0) { puts ("socket(SOCK_CLOEXEC) did not set CLOEXEC"); status = 1; }
close (s); }
if (socketpair (PF_UNIX, SOCK_STREAM, 0, sp) < 0) { puts ("socketpair failed"); status = 1; } else { int fl1 = fcntl(sp[0], F_GETFD); int fl2 = fcntl(sp[1], F_GETFD); if ((fl1 & FD_CLOEXEC) != 0 || (fl2 & FD_CLOEXEC) != 0) { puts ("socketpair did set CLOEXEC"); status = 1; }
close (sp[0]); close (sp[1]); }
if (socketpair (PF_UNIX, SOCK_STREAM|SOCK_CLOEXEC, 0, sp) < 0) { puts ("socketpair(SOCK_CLOEXEC) failed"); status = 1; } else { int fl1 = fcntl(sp[0], F_GETFD); int fl2 = fcntl(sp[1], F_GETFD); if ((fl1 & FD_CLOEXEC) == 0 || (fl2 & FD_CLOEXEC) == 0) { puts ("socketpair(SOCK_CLOEXEC) did not set CLOEXEC"); status = 1; }
close (sp[0]); close (sp[1]); }
return status; }
